MUMBAI, India, May 1 -- Intellectual Property India has published a patent application (202621031310 A) filed by Symbiosis International, Pune, Maharashtra, on March 13, for 'an ergonomically angled three-in-one hand-held tin cutter, tin puncturer and bottle opener with offset handle geometry.'
Inventor(s) include Nishita Mathur; and Tanmayee Puntambekar.
The application for the patent was published on May 1, under issue no. 18/2026.
According to the abstract released by the Intellectual Property India: "An ergonomically configured three-in-one hand-held kitchen tool integrating a tin cutter, tin puncturer and bottle opener is disclosed. The tool has an overall length of approximately 190 mm and comprises a metallic head portion and an angularly offset handle. The handle includes an 80 mm straight segment, a 35 mm inclined segment, a 40 mm concave underside gripping region, and radiused transitions including R5, R10, R15 and R20. The head has a height of approximately 40 mm and an internal cap engaging opening of approximately 25 mm. The defined geometry improves leverage, reduces wrist deviation and enhances grip stability during operation."
